I'm remodeling the galley kitchen in my 1950s ranch, and I'm shooting for clean, contemporary and timeless. I am having a lot of trouble selecting a backsplash and need help - and quickly! The kitchen is set to detonate in a few weeks!

I really don't want to have one of those kitchens that screams 2014 (or any year) based upon the design choices, and I think that's part of my hang-up.

I've ordered natural cherry slab cabinets from Dewils. I'm planning on absolute black granite in a leathered/anticado finish for the counters and a 12x24 Montauk slate for the floors.

With all of the dark going on, I need a light tile. I fell in love with the Heath Diamond and Ann Sacks Beaded Rectangle Field tiles, but both are way out of my price range. Fireclay's 3x6 recycled glass tile in jasmine is my current frontrunner. I really like the textural play between the leathered granite and the recycled glass. It's also above my budget, but I could probably make it work.

When I started planning the remodel a few years ago, I was thinking about a white carrera subway, but I'm afraid the year 2020 is starting to whisper "2014" to me. I'm also not sure it's the right look with my other choices.

I could do a basic off-white ceramic field tile in a 3x6 or maybe a 3x9, which are nice and safely in my budget but perhaps lacking the depth I'm looking for. I also like white stained glass tile but wonder if that's too stark.
